Title: Notice of Intent to Sole Source - Mouse Behavioral Phenotyping
 
Description(s):

The National Institute of Environmental Health Science (NIEHS) intends to award a Purchase Order to The University of North Carolina (UNC), 4200 Medical Biomolecular Research Building (MBRB), 111 Mason Farm Road, Chapel Hill, NC 27599 for continued access to laboratory resources that will be used by the Division of Intermural Research to test their molecular hypothysises about brain function, to create animal models of nurological disorders, and to confirm suspected environmental toxicants. These studies require the use of a broad array of mouse phenotyping assays to evaluate affects across multiple functional domains.

The Statutory Authority permitting the action is FAR 6.302-1 - "Only One Responsible Source and No Other Supplies or Services will Satisfy Agency Requirements." 

The Anticipated Period of Performance is 60 months.

The North American industry Classification System (NAICS) Code is 541380 and the business size standard is $15M.

This notice of intent is not a solicitation or request for quotes. Notwithstanding, any firm that believes it is capable of meeting NIEHS' requirement, as stated herein, may submit their corporate capabilities, which, if received by the response date of this announcement, may be considered. Responses to this posting must be in writing and shall be emailed to Christopher Fisher at Christopher.fisher@nih.gov and are due by 11:00AM ET on 11/26/2018. A determination by the Government not to compete this proposed contract based upon responses to this notice is solely within the discretion of the Government. Information received will be considered solely for the purpose of determining whether to conduct a competitive procurement in the future.
